Transaction 15912c76c826608586aa311c64a8062fc31335e94cbe1acb78276fd426965aaf
1 Input
1 Output
-
15912c76c826608586aa311c64a8062fc31335e94cbe1acb78276fd426965aaf:0
- value
- 1352151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ee4238fc4e7db7c8ff03f1e40176b1789c50c741 OP_EQUAL
- address
- 3PQp5RgKkDSqhuEZDQfsks1aPsong4enwX